Onboarding note for new folks on the Stridewell timing team: the ChipGate reader is the device at each mat that picks up runner tags and forwards splits to the Pacemark ingest service. It polls antennas every 200ms and buffers locally if the uplink drops, so brief outages don't lose reads. Calibration happens race morning via the field laptop. Full setup steps, antenna diagrams, and troubleshooting live on the internal wiki page.

runbook for yafop-kafof: https://confluence.tolvaqsys.internal/browse/browse/display/pages/2994

Quick heads-up on Pinwheel UI versioning: we cut a minor release every sprint, and anything touching component props needs a changeset file in the PR. No changeset, no merge — the bot will nag you. Majors are rare and go through the design council first. The full policy, with examples of what counts as breaking, lives on the internal page below.

wiki page, bahip-yahip: https://grafana.qirvanlabs.corp/browse/display/projects/cc3a1b9dbfc9

## Approvals: Orphaned-Resource Sweeper — Drossvale Platform

The sweeper deletes volumes, load balancers, and DNS records with no owning deployment. Because deletions are irreversible, any change to its matching rules or grace periods requires approval before merge. Reviewers should confirm the dry-run report is attached and that the new rules were tested against the staging inventory. Changes touching the deletion executor itself need an additional platform review. Final approval on sweeper changes rests with the engineer named below.

signatory, yahog-badug: Quenix Ulaael

Cold-start spikes on the Tarnlow checkout handlers are self-inflicted: init loads the full locale bundle even for warm-pool probes. Lazy-load it and the p99 drops by ~400ms in staging. If this pages you before the fix lands, bump the warm pool instead of the memory tier. The relevant constants, as currently deployed, are listed below.

tuning table, hahig-kaduf:
RATE_LIMITS = {
    "quenwyn": 5,
    "ralwyn": 1,
    "ulaael": 10,
    "ralath": 1,
}